What Are Root Plants. The root is the basic part of a plant. It is primarily responsible for anchoring the plant to the soil, absorption of water and minerals, and storage of reserve foods. This part of the plant is mainly responsible for anchoring it down into the ground and absorbing the essential mineral elements, nutrients, and water from the soil. Roots are primarily found in vascular plants, which contain xylems and phloem. Roots are the important underground part of all vascular plants. It is also used to store food.
